While user-generated content rules social media, Over-The-Top (OTT) streaming platforms are booming. Vidio , a homegrown Indonesian streaming service, successfully competes against global giants like Netflix and Disney+ Hotstar. These platforms are popular for streaming live sports (especially football/soccer), local soap operas ( Sinetron ), and high-quality original dramas. Dominant Genres in Indonesian Popular Videos
Indonesia has a unique digital phenomenon where traditional TV celebrities successfully migrated to YouTube, completely dominating the platform. Families like Raffi Ahmad and Nagita Slavina (Rans Entertainment), Atta Halilintar, and Baim Wong treat their daily lives as a continuous reality TV show. Prank videos consistently top the trending charts in Indonesia. Content creators frequently stage dramatic, emotional, or humorous situations in public spaces. The most successful creators balance shock value with heartwarming resolutions, often giving charity to unsuspecting participants at the end of the video. Horror and Mysticism ( Horor/Misteri )
